WebSep 14, 2012 · The new NAWW also establishes the new maximum and minimum rates under section 906 (b); effective October 1, 2012, the maximum weekly rate under the Longshore Act is 200% of the NAWW, so the new maximum rate is $1,325.18 per week. The minimum rate is 50% of the NAWW, so the new minimum rate is $331.30 per week. http://mrvan.house.gov/media/press-releases/mrvan-introduces-first-bill-support-longshore-workers WebNational Average Weekly Wages (NAWW), Minimum and Maximum Compensation Rates, and Annual October Increases (Section 10 (f)) Division of Longshore and Harbor … irish life forms
